Get Ready to See a Whole New Side of Kristen Wiig

We're used to seeing Kristen Wiig in outlandish roles, but in Hateship Loveship, Wiig is far, far away from comedy. She plays Johanna, a mousy nanny to Sabitha (Hailee Steinfeld). Sabitha lives with her grandfather (Nick Nolte), and she's got a hard edge thanks to the loss of her mother and the fact that her father (Guy Pearce) has become an addict. Things take a turn when Steinfeld and her cruel friend (Sami Gayle) decide to play a prank on Johanna. Even the trailer is a little painful to watch, but it's worth it to see Wiig's dramatic turn.
